1.9 Million Vehicles On PLUS Highways Over This Long Weekend
To all planning for a trip over the long Maulidur Rasul weekend, be mindful as many of the routes will be highly congested with traffic.
Each day from this Friday to next Monday, PLUS Malaysia Berhad (PLUS) anticipates that around 1.9 million vehicles will travel on its highways.
The number is a surge from the daily 1.7 million vehicles per day recorded during normal work days, hence, journeys should be planned ahead as a longer travelling time is expected.
PLUS’ head of operations excellence, Mohd Yusuf Abdul Aziz, remarked, “Since moving to the endemic phase, PLUS has recorded daily traffic volumes like pre-pandemic days of an average of 1.7 million vehicles and the trend shows spikes of 1.9 million vehicles before each weekend and we anticipate this long Maulidur Rasul weekend to be the same. We expect with more travellers taking advantage of the three-day weekend, traffic will be higher and a longer journey can be expected. Therefore, we advise highway customers to be prepared and ensure their vehicles are fit for a longer drive this weekend.”
That said, travellers are advised to top up the Touch ‘n Go card, and the e-Wallet for RFID users, to avoid any inconveniences when passing through the toll plazas.
Also, by utilising the PLUS app, journeys can be planned ahead, aside from getting the latest traffic information about the highway situation.
